  1. slip float with a wooly bugger jig/fly, I have used one with a white body and a pink head, during the spawn find them in 2-3 feet of water in small back bays that have some weed growth. I have fished them in the Kawarthas using these methods. Also fish around cattails or  bullrush with your slip float . good luck out there and stay safe
